Transition
Making the transition from primary to secondary can be a challenging time, particularly for those students with additional needs.
To make this transition as successful as possible, the following procedures are in place:
- Head of Year 7 meet with Year 6 teachers and SENCos of every primary where every student is discussed in detail
- students with additional needs are identified by primary schools and information about their needs is passed on
- students may be recommended for interventions such as literacy/numeracy, break club, lunch club, nurture group
For each student, where there are concerns regarding their transition, individual plans are agreed. These plans can include the following:
- visit with parents after school hours
- visit with primary school staff during school hours
- visit with parents during school hours
- additional day at Eskdale School before full transition day
There are additional activities which involve all Year 6 students prior to them joining Eskdale School, such as:
- PE/Games Activities
- Transition Week
- Open Days
- Open Evening
Parents are very welcome to contact the SENCO to meet and discuss their son/daughter's needs or any concerns they may have.
